Hi there, I am making a ‘best of’ sound collection in my Motif XF. Thus far I saved them as an ‘all’ and ‘all voices’ type file. The FL1 board is empty, the FL2 board is (almost) full. SDRAM is not used. I’m nearly there ... but suddnely, when I want to load all voices (or 1bank voice) I get a message “waveform fullâ€. I did save my files with no samples ... What do I do wrong? And how can I load back my sound banks (or at least 1 sound bank that I used to place 3rd party voice banks to select the best sounds...)? Help would be appriciated, thanks! Michiel |

If you didn’t set the Load options correctly, then Waveforms were probably duplicated.
I suggest that you reread the support articles I previously linked to in this thread…
For now, try setting Load options this way:
To check for duplicate Waveforms, see the section Increasing the available memory of the Flash Memory Expansion Module on page 15 of the Motif XF Supplementary Manual (https://usa.yamaha.com/files/download/other_assets/4/325614/motifxf_v150_en_nf_c0.pdf). Depending on the degree of duplication found, you may decide to remove duplicates one-by-one, or reformat the affected flash module and start fresh. Either way, once done save a new “All†file. |
